Max Verstappen has decided not to give an interview to Sky Sports during the Mexican Grand Prix, reports De Telegraaf. It is reportedly about statements Ted Kravitz made in the United States last week when he managed to win at the expense of Lewis Hamilton.
The pit reporter of the English medium spoke disparagingly about his victory in America, according to Verstappen. Kravitz revealed afterwards that it promised to be a great battle between Verstappen and Hamilton, but the Dutchman logically won because of his faster car.
"After all, the guy who beat him in 2021, after the seven-time champion was robbed, managed to overtake him because he had a faster car," he stated. In doing so, Kravitz also pointed to Adrian Newey, who he said had done most of the work.

Verstappen continues to perform in GP Mexico

Since then, Verstappen has decided not to speak to the medium at least this weekend, making a statement. It does not seem to distract him from his performance for now, as Verstappen will start Sunday's race in Mexico from the pole position.
